Bitcoin News: Market Reacts to Fed Uncertainty
Bitcoin (BTC) has dipped below $118,000, trading at $117,985.30 on Binance, marking a 1.44% decline. Analysts attribute this to:
- Increased whale activity and selling pressure
- Market caution ahead of the FOMC meeting
- Key support levels being tested
Dogecoin Drop: Meme Coin Takes a 15% Hit
Dogecoin (DOGE) has underperformed significantly, slumping 15% over seven days. While large holders are accumulating at discounted prices, the coin remains vulnerable to:
- Macroeconomic shifts
- Speculative outflows
- Lack of institutional support compared to BTC and ETH
Fed Meeting Looms: What It Means for Crypto
The upcoming Federal Reserve meeting has become the focal point for crypto investors. Key considerations include:
Scenario | Potential Market Impact |
---|---|
Rate Cut | Could reignite risk-on sentiment |
Prolonged Tightening | May extend crypto market slump |
Neutral Stance | Could maintain current range-bound trading |

Why is Bitcoin falling ahead of the Fed meeting?
Investors are typically cautious before major economic announcements, leading to reduced risk appetite and potential profit-taking.
Is the Dogecoin drop unusual?
DOGE often shows higher volatility than major cryptos, but a 15% weekly drop is significant even by its standards.
How might the Fed decision impact crypto?
A rate cut could boost crypto prices, while maintaining or increasing rates might extend the current market slump.
